在Debian系统上配置Kafka网络涉及多个关键步骤和要点,以确保Kafka集群能够正常运行并满足网络需求。以下是一些重要的配置要点:
sudo apt update
sudo apt install openjdk-8-jdk
java -version
/etc/profile
文件,添加以下两行命令以配置全局环境变量:export KAFKA_HOME=/path/to/kafka
export PATH=$PATH:$KAFKA_HOME/bin
source /etc/profile
config
文件夹中。以下是一些必须修改的配置项:
listeners=PLAINTEXT://your.host.name:9092
advertised.listeners=PLAINTEXT://your.public.ip:9092
/etc/network/interfaces
文件来配置静态IP地址或其他网络参数。例如:auto eth0
iface eth0 inet static
address 192.168.1.100
netmask 255.255.255.0
gateway 192.168.1.1
sudo systemctl restart networking
sudo ufw allow 9092
advertised.listeners
参数,以便客户端能够正确解析Kafka Broker的地址。通过注意以上几点,可以确保在Debian上配置Kafka时,集群能够稳定运行,并且满足网络需求。